SYMPTOMS
========

When building a help file, the Help Compiler issues the warning "Using Old Key
Phrase Table."

CAUSE
=====

A key-phrase file (a .PH file) exists at compile time.

RESOLUTION
==========

Delete the key-phrase file.

MORE INFORMATION
================

When the Help Compiler builds a help file and the compression option is
specified, it creates a phrase table file with the .PH extension as part of the
compilation process. Because creating the phrase table is a time- consuming
process, the Help Compiler will issue the "Using Existing Key Phrase Table"
warning and use an existing .PH file (if a .PH file is available) instead of
creating a new one. This technique minimizes the compilation time for
modifications to an existing help file. However, to obtain maximum compression,
a new phrase table must be created.
